Buying stocks with a credit card is generally not recommended, as it can be very risky and costly. Buying Stocks With a Credit Card Cash Advance. First of all, most credit card issuers do not allow you to buy stocks directly with your credit card, as they consider it a cash advance. If you have debt, consider paying it down before you invest money in the stock market, especially if you have high-interest or variable-rate debt like an outstanding credit card balance. For many people, it makes sense to pay down debt if the interest rate is 6% or higher, according to Fidelity Investments.Step 1: Open an investment brokerage account. Brokerage firms want you to deposit money in your brokerage account in other …Using a credit card to buy stocks can have implications for your credit score. Here are some key points to consider: Hard Inquiries. When you apply for a new credit card to make a stock purchase, the credit card issuer will typically conduct a hard inquiry on your credit report.
